Cast and Crew of Grange Hill

Grange Hill

"Grange Hill" is a groundbreaking children’s drama series that chronicles the challenges and triumphs faced by students and teachers at the eponymous Grange Hill comprehensive school. Set against the backdrop of a typical British secondary school, the show delves deep into the everyday lives of its characters, addressing a range of issues that resonate with its young audience. From the trials of adolescence to the complex relationships formed within the school environment, "Grange Hill" paints a vivid picture of growing up while navigating the ups and downs of both academic and social life.

The series features a diverse cast of characters that reflects the challenges faced by many young people. Among them is Aidan David, who portrays James 'Arnie' Arnold, a student who embodies the spirit of resilience and camaraderie as he tackles the pressures of school life. Additionally, Stuart Organ plays Mr. Robson, a dedicated teacher who strives to make a positive impact on his students despite the obstacles he faces in the educational system. Through their stories, viewers gain insight into the dynamics of teacher-student relationships and the lasting impressions these interactions can leave on young minds.

"Grange Hill" is not only a source of entertainment but also serves as a platform for important conversations about real-life issues such as friendship, bullying, and the pursuit of one’s dreams. Throughout its run, the series has been lauded for its authentic portrayal of school life, making it a beloved classic among generations of viewers. Its commitment to addressing contemporary themes in a thoughtful manner ensures that "Grange Hill" remains relevant, fostering conversations about the experiences shared during a pivotal stage of life.

Lucien Laviscount as Jake Briggs

Lucien Laviscount

Jake Briggs
Lucien Laviscount's portrayal of Jake Briggs in the long-running British television series "Grange Hill" showcased his ability to bring depth and charisma to the character of a troubled teenager. Joining the show in 2007, Laviscount quickly made an impact with his nuanced performance, capturing the complexities of adolescence with a mix of vulnerability and rebelliousness. His character, Jake, faced a range of issues from dyslexia to family problems, and Laviscount conveyed these challenges with authenticity and emotional resonance. His interactions with the ensemble cast were dynamic and believable, contributing to the show's reputation for tackling gritty, real-life scenarios. Laviscount's performance was praised for its maturity and for bringing a fresh energy to the series, marking him as a talented young actor to watch. His tenure on "Grange Hill" highlighted his potential and set the stage for a promising acting career.
Jack McMullen as Tigger Johnson

Jack McMullen

Tigger Johnson
Jack McMullen's portrayal of Tigger Johnson in the long-running British television series "Grange Hill" was a standout performance that brought depth and complexity to the character. McMullen masterfully captured the essence of Tigger, a pupil at Grange Hill School, known for his cheeky demeanor and quick wit. His performance was nuanced, balancing the character's playful nature with moments of vulnerability, effectively showcasing the challenges and triumphs of adolescence. Tigger's interactions with his peers and teachers highlighted McMullen's ability to navigate both comedic and dramatic scenes, making the character memorable and relatable to the show's audience. Jack McMullen's time on "Grange Hill" left an indelible mark on the series, with his authentic and engaging performance contributing to the show's enduring legacy as a touchstone of British youth television.
